22. Khandhasaṁyutta: On the Aggregates
XIII. Ignorance — SN22.130: Gratification (2nd)
- © Translated from the Pali by Bhante Sujato. (More copyright information)
1At Benares.
“Reverend Sāriputta, they speak of this thing called ‘knowledge’. What is knowledge? And how is a knowledgeable person defined?”
2“Reverend, an educated noble disciple truly understands the gratification, the drawback, and the escape when it comes to form, feeling, perception, choices, and consciousness.
This is called knowledge. And this is how a knowledgeable person is defined.”
